WebbInterval training is a great way to make your stair workout more effective. Interval training involves alternating between periods of high-intensity exercise and low-intensity recovery (11). For example, you could sprint up the stairs for 30 seconds and then walk or jog down for 30 seconds. You can repeat this cycle for 10-15 minutes. Webb24 aug. 2024 · 1. Glutes. The gluteus maximus is the largest muscle of the gluteal muscle group, which also contains the gluteus medius and gluteus minimus, according to Physiopedia. The gluteus maximus is the primary hip extensor, helping to lift your body as you press downward with one leg at a time while exercising on a stair-climbing machine.
